1. Never Ignore the Max Bet Rule on Bonuses
This is the biggest trap. You grab a bonus for an independent casino UK, you see a 100% match up to £200. Sounds great. But read the fine print. Most bonuses cap your maximum bet at £5 or £10 while the bonus is active. If you drop a £500 bet while playing through wagering, they void your winnings. I’ve seen it happen a dozen times. Always check the ‘max bet with bonus’ clause. It’s usually hidden in paragraph six of the terms.

Do these sites report my winnings to HMRC?
No. Gambling winnings in the UK are tax-free. You do not need to declare them. But the casino might ask for your ID if you withdraw over £2,000. That’s a standard anti-money laundering check. It’s not a tax thing.
